According to TSN Hockey Insider Darren Dreger, speaking in the network's Insider Trading segment, the Flyers have told teams the 22-year-old could be had.

"If there is the right deal available, if they can find the right fit, then absolutely they would include Brayden Schenn in a trade scenario," Dreger said.

Schenn, drafted fifth overall by the Los Angeles Kings in 2009, has registered six goals and seven assists for 13 points in 20 games with the Flyers so far this season.

Flyers GM Paul Holmgren is also reportedly willing to part with center Sean Couturier, whom he had dangled last season, and right wing Matt Read, who has only tallied four goals and three assists so far this season.

According to Sportsnet's Nick Kypreos, the Toronto Maple Leafs have expressed an interest in Schenn, but the asking price would be defenseman Jake Gardiner, a player the Leafs would rather not move.
